0

コマンドを使用して、windbg でコンソール アプリをデバッグしたいのですが、コンソール アプリをopen executableアタッチできますが、コンソール アプリは管理者として起動されていません。

コンソールアプリは実行中に停止せず、すぐに終了するため、右クリックしてコンソールアプリを実行することで昇格したコマンドラインを開始できることを私は知っていcmd.exeます。run as administratorattach

もちろん、処理の途中でコンソール アプリを一時停止して、windbg にアタッチする機会を与えることもできます。たとえば、キーボードから行を読み取ることができますが、windbg の「実行可能ファイルを開く」コマンドを直接使用してアプリをアタッチする方法があるかどうか疑問に思っています。管理者権限?

4

1 に答える 1

1

HKEY_CURRENT_USER\Software\Microsoft\Windows NT\CurrentVersion\AppCompatFlags\Layers の下に文字列値のレジストリキーを追加してみてください

元。C:\windbg.exe = RUNASADMIN (REG_SZ)

詳細については、こちらを参照してください- http://www.verboon.info/2011/03/running-an-application-as-administrator-or-in-compatibility-mode/

于 2014-12-02T02:46:28.890 に答える